Revised: July 2012 AN: 01262/2011 SUMMARY OF PRODUCT CHARACTERISTICS 1. NAME OF THE VETERINARY MEDICINAL PRODUCT Vetmedin 5 mg Flavour Tablets 2. QUALITATIVE AND QUANTITATIVE COMPOSITION Each flavour tablet contains: ACTIVE SUBSTANCE Pimobendan 5 mg / tablet EXCIPIENT For a full list of excipients, see section 6.1. 3. PHARMACEUTICAL FORM Tablet. Meat flavoured single-scored tablet 4. CLINICAL PARTICULARS 4.1 TARGET SPECIES Dogs 4.2 INDICATIONS FOR USE, SPECIFYING THE TARGET SPECIES For the treatment of canine congestive heart failure originating from valvular insufficiency (mitral and/or tricuspid regurgitation) or dilated cardiomyopathy. When used in cases of valvular insufficiency in conjunction with frusemide the product has been shown to improve the quality of life and extend life expectancy in treated dogs. When used in a limited number of cases of dilated cardiomyopathy in conjuction with frusemide, enalapril and digoxin, the product has been shown to improve the quality of life and to extend life expectancy in treated dogs. 4.3 CONTRAINDICATIONS The product should not be used in cases of hypertrophic cardiomyopathies or clinical conditions where an augmentation of cardiac output is not possible for functional or anatomical reasons (e.g. aortic stenosis). Page 1 of 5 Revised: July 2012 AN: 01262/2011 See also section 4.7. 4.4 SPECIAL WARNINGS None. 4.5 S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S FOR USE S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S FOR USE IN ANIMALS: This product should be used only in dogs with cardiac insufficiency. SPECIAL PRECAUTIONS TO BE TAKEN BY THE PERSON ADMINISTERING THE VETERINARY MEDICINAL PRODUCT TO ANIMALS: In case of accidental ingestion, seek medical advice immediately and show the package leaflet or the label to the physician Wash hands after use Advice to doctors: accidental ingestion, especially by a child, may lead to the occurrence of tachycardia, orthostatic hypotension, flushing of the face and headaches. 4.6 ADVERSE REACTIONS A moderate positive chronotropic effect and vomiting may occur in rare cases.
